Peugeot 3008 HYbrid4 first of string of new Peugeot hybrids

Tue, 28 Jun 2011

Peugeot will launch the new 3008 HYbrid4 crossover in autumn 2011 as the world's first diesel-electric hybrid car - and it's the first in a string of hybrid cars coming from Peugeot and Citroen. The 3008 HYbrid4 will be followed by a brace of 508 hybrids in spring 2011, and engineers have told CAR that any car on the mid-sized PF2 and full-sized PF3 platforms can use the same innovative electric 4wd architecture.  Although pricey at £26,995, Peugeot expects to sell 10,000 of the 3008 HYbrid4 in its first full year and the parent group PSA Peugeot Citroen is targeting 100,000 annual sales of hybrids as soon as 2015. Peugeot 3008 HYbrid4: the lowdown Peugeot has picked its mid-market crossover the 3008 to premiere its first hybrid engine.

Mazda Minagi concept

Wed, 19 Jan 2011

Mazda is set to reveal a new concept at the 81st Geneva motor show in March. Called the Minagi, the concept previews a new entry-level compact crossover, which will likely be called the CX-5 when it makes its production debut in Frankfurt later this year. The compact SUV is alleged to 'fully embrace' both Mazda’s Skyactiv technologies as well as the Kodo design language that debuted on the Shinari concept late last year.
